Crawford Public Schools

District Overview
Situated along 423 US Route 1 in Pembroke, Maine, Crawford Public Schools is an active, independent public school district serving a distinctly remote, rural community in the eastern region of the state. Functioning as a traditional, non-charter district, its educational scope covers a comprehensive grade span from kindergarten through 12th grade. Set within a scenic, sparsely populated geographic setting, the district provides an established organizational framework designed to manage public education access for local families residing in the area.

According to NCES profile context for the 2024–2025 academic year, Crawford Public Schools utilizes a specialized administrative structure, reporting no active school facilities or directly enrolled students within its immediate precinct. Instead, district governance and essential services are maintained by approximately 4.5 full-time equivalent support staff members with no directly assigned classroom teaching personnel. This operational setup reflects a localized administrative body focused on coordinating regional educational partnerships, tuitioning, and student services to ensure community youth receive complete K–12 learning opportunities.
